Ukraine Develops Khrushch Drone-Launched Loitering Munition System
Ukrainian inventors have developed the Khrushch strike system project which is a loitering munition that can be launched from another drone. The carrier drone is supposed to lift the loitering munition with a HEAT charge and, as it approaches the target, detach the munition that will go to the enemy.

The company presented a 1:10 scale model of the Wing Loong-X (WL-X) with four underwing hardpoints under each mid-mounted wing surface ending in upswept wingtips.
The UCAV features a bulged nose for the provision of satcom, radars, a ventral electro-optic/infrared (EO/IR) turret, a V-tail, two canted ventral fins, and a rear-mounted turboprop engine driving a five-bladed propeller, among others. No further information on specifications has been released by the company.
According to Janes analysis, the wingspan of WL-X is about 14.5 m and its length is 26.1 m, suggesting a longer fuselage and lower aspect ratio wings compared with that of Wing Loong-10A (WL-10A). The wing features straight wings spanning till mid-section followed by tapering towards the outboard section. The shortening of the wingspan with straight wings till mid-section is suitable to carry heavier payloads.

The company displayed a 1:7 scale model... underwent taxi tests on 26 April 2023 and is expected to conduct its maiden flight in July, is a tailless flying-wing configuration aircraft with low-observability design features including a frontal air intake obscured from below and a sawtooth engine exhaust. The model on display featured four wing-mounted pylons carrying a TA Süper Simsek aerial target, a Roketsan Stand-Off Missile (SOM-J) and Roketsan MAM-T mini smart munition. the Anka III also features an internal weapons bay. It is stated as being capable of Manned-Unmanned Teaming (MUM-T) and swarm deployment as well as carrying an air-to-air radar and munitions. It is compatible with the ground control systems of the Anka and the Aksungur and features the same avionics architecture.

AeroVironment envisions fielding a network of long-endurance UAVs to provide global internet service. Flying at an altitude of about 65,000 ft (19,812 m), the fixed-wing aircraft will also be capable of carrying sensors.
